Some miscellaneous info regarding CSS:

1) The new text of the rules for absolute positioning is now public.
The working group found a quick way to publish them, viz., in the
errata of CSS2. See at the end of

    http://www.w3.org/Style/css2-updates/REC-CSS2-19980512-errata

2) The developers of MacIE5 don't agree that the rule for "stealing"
the background from <BODY> for <HTML> is difficult. In their words:
"It took us maybe a dozen lines of code, if that. It is trivial." On
the other hand, the Mozilla developers believe that it may be more
subtle than it looks, and that it is not sure whether any browser has
it fully correct to this date.

3) There is some feeling that a W3C document that describes how
browsers implement "quirks" (code to trigger rendering of HTML that is
backwards compatible with Netscape 3 and 4) is a bad thing.
Documenting quirks would amount to standardizing them, and it will
then take even longer before people stop using them.

4) How to implement form controls is a touchy issue for all browser
makers. Nevertheless, there is a general move towards re-implementing
the controls, to make them more stylable. Apparently people want to be
able to create pages with a platform-independent style.
